PRACTICAL IMPLICATION OF THE IMAGO DEI – #2
Every human being has INHERENT RESPONSIBILITY.
The next few verses in Genesis 1:26-28 contain what could be called our first job description.
26 Then God said, “Let us make mankind in our image, in our likeness, so that they may rule [reign – NLT; have dominion – ESV] over the fish in the sea and the birds in the sky, over the livestock and all the wild animals, and over all the creatures that move along the ground.” — Genesis 1:26 NIV
27 So God created mankind in his own image, in the image of God he created them; male and female he created them.
28 God blessed them and said to them, “Be fruitful and increase in number; fill the earth and subdue it. Rule over the fish in the sea and the birds in the sky and over every living creature that moves on the ground.” —Genesis 1:27-28 NIV
